University of Applied Sciences Stralsund, founded in 1991, is a public university seated in Stralsund, Mecklenburg-Western Pomerania. The University is split up into three schools: the School of Electrical Engineering and Computer Science, the School of Business, and the School of Mechanical Engineering. Prospective students can choose between 17 Bachelor programs, nine Master programs, and one Diploma program. Potential forms of studies are full-time studies, part-time studies, and dual studies. The dual studies on offer are the Bachelor courses “Business Administration“, “Electrical Engineering“, “IT Security and Mobile Systems“, “Medical Information Management/eHealth“, “Motorsport Engineering“, “Production Management“, “Regenerative Energies“, “Software Development and Media Informatics“, “Business Information Systems“, “Industrial Engineering“ (also offered as a women’s study program), “International Industrial Engineering“, and “Industrial Electrical Engineering“, as well as the Master courses “Electrical Engineering“, “Computer Science“, “Management of SMEs“, “Engineering“, “Medical Technical Systems“, “Business Information Systems“, as well as “Industrial Engineering“. Depending on the respective program, graduates of University of Applied Sciences Stralsund obtain a B.A., B.Sc., B.Eng., M.A., M.Sc., M.Eng., or Dipl.-Wirtsch.-Ing. (FH) degree. The University currently accomodates around 2,200 students.
